Mumbai News LIVE Updates: Sad that Rahul Gandhi and Congress are politicising Satara doctor`s suicide, says CM

On the Leader of Opposition in Lok Sabha Rahul Gandhi`s claim that the suicide of a woman doctor in Satara district has exposed the "inhumane and callous face of this BJP government", Fadnavis said the suicide note is clear and action is being taken accordingly. "I have already said no one will be spared. It is sad that Rahul Gandhi and the Congress are politicising such a sensitive matter," he said.

Mumbai News LIVE Updates: `Opposition is disillusioned and knows that their defeat in coming elections is inevitable`

The CM slammed the Opposition over its announcement to hold a grand rally on November 1 to urge the EC to remove around ¿one crore bogus voters¿ from the electoral rolls. "The Opposition is disillusioned and knows that their defeat in the coming elections is inevitable. The protest is cover fire before defeat," he said.

Mumbai News LIVE Updates: EC to hold press conference on Monday to announce pan-India SIR

The Election Commission (EC) will hold a press conference to announce pan-India SIR of voters` list on Monday evening, officials have said. "There have been summary revisions of electoral rolls for the last 25 years, and it is high time a complete revision was done," he said.
